Two-Wheeler Insurance

Two-wheeler insurance is a special type of vehicle insurance that you can purchase specifically for two-wheelers. The two-wheeler insurance is one of the most commonly availed insurance types since it is often available at fairly low prices and helps you secure a costly asset.

Importance of Two-Wheeler Insurance

  • The two-wheeler insurance covers your losses in case your two-wheeler suffers from a damage due to an accident or a calamity.
  • It helps you cover the losses of your vehicle in case it is stolen.
  • It helps you avail free repair of the vehicle at several authorized service centres across the country.
  • It helps you with the financial liability that you might face in case you are involved in an accident in which a third-party vehicle/person suffers physical damage.
  • It covers any physical damage to you while you ride the vehicle. The types of physical damages that are covered under the clause are often well defined in the insurance policy document.
  • Certain policies also pay for the medical expenses that a pinion or co-rider might face after suffering an accident on the two-wheeler.
  • Some insurance policies also cover the complete expenses of the two-wheeler damage that includes everything from the chassis damage to the paint damages.
  • Certain insurance policies also cover the losses that a vehicle might suffer due to a natural disaster/calamity.

Types of Two-Wheeler Insurance Policies/Plans

There are various types of two-wheeler insurance currently available in India. However, the names of these insurances can change from company to company. Most of thecompanies classify the two-wheeler insurance types into two major categories namely,

Liability Only Insurance

The liability only insurance policy is limited in its scope when compared to the comprehensive insurance policy. As the name suggests, it covers only the liability expenses for the vehicle and not the damages to the insured vehicle itself. This policy suggests that it will help you with the financial costs that you might have to go through in case your insured vehicle is involved in damages to another person or his/her vehicle.

Most of the insurance companies in India offer a liability insurance only an annual basis which the policyholder needs to revive at the end of the term.

Comprehensive Insurance

The comprehensive insurance is the type of two-wheeler insurance that helps you completely cover the damages to your vehicle as well as the rider. It also includes the liability clause, thereby providing the liability only insurance type benefits along with the added services.

The comprehensive insurance covers the damages to the vehicle in case of a man made or a natural accident. It also insures the vehicle against damages suffered from the natural elements such as flood or fire. The most common reason for a person to go for a comprehensive two-wheeler insurance is to protect his/her vehicle against the threat of being stolen.

Key Advantages and Features of Two-Wheeler Insurance

There are several benefits to the purchase of a dedicated two-wheeler insurance over a general vehicle insurance. Some of these benefits and features of a two-wheeler insurance are listed below.

Small Insurance Premiums:

The two-wheeler insurance policies usually feature a very small premium fee compared to the overall cost of the vehicle. However, this premium fee changes from company to company and depends on the type and purpose of the vehicle too. The insurance policy covers the damages worth rupees several lakhs for a small premium fee worth a few hundred rupees.

Comprehensive Cover:

The comprehensive cover protection available via the two-wheeler insurance policies covers the damages done to your vehicle as well as the rider in several cases. The comprehensive cover also cover the liability costs that you might face in case your vehicle is involved in a collision accident with another vehicle.

Cashless Repair Cost Cover:

You can also claim your insurance policy at the partnered garage without dishing out any cash. The insurer takes care of the complete costs of damages done to your vehicle as per the insurance policy statement.

Additional Coverage:

The two-wheeler insurance policies are often associated with various additional coverages that allow the policyholders to take benefits of the comprehensive covers. The additional coverage includes the medical expenses of the co-rider as well as damage to the aesthetics or the comfort of the vehicle. You can often avail these additional coverage benefits at a small added cost.

No Claim Bonus:

No claim bonus is an almost exclusive two-wheeler insurance policy feature and it entitles you to discounts on the insurance premiums in case you do not claim the insurance year after year. Some companies also feature a zero depreciation cover that allows you to gain the benefits of a complete cover on an old vehicle.
